Baynoon. Ranking & Zusammenfassung
- Name des Herausgebers:
- Khalid Mohammad
- Website des Verlags:
- http://code.google.com/u/khalid302/
Baynoon. Stichworte
Baynoon. Beschreibung
Ein Objekt-Datenbankserver Baynoon ist ein Objekt-Datenbankserver, der Beziehungen (eins an eins, eins auf viele und viele zu vieler) zwischen Entitäten mit einer einfachen Abfragesprache versteht und effizient implementiert. Baynoon ist in objektorientiertem C ++ geschrieben. Baynoon soll auch tragbar sein. Derzeit ist es ein Objektorientierter Threading-API über pthread.baynoon in frühzeitiger Entwicklungsstufe, derzeit wird der zugrunde liegende Motor geschrieben. In der Nähe hat sich der Abfragesprachen-Parser von Baynoon die Testphase nähert, die Zitrone wurde für einen Parsergenerator verwendet , Flex wurde für einen Tokenizer-Generator verwendet. Jeder ist herzlich willkommen, mit Vorschlägen, Ideen oder Code-Subvition beizutreten! Hier sind einige wichtige Funktionen von "Baynoon": · Konstante Zeilenlängen-Tabellen mit Spalten mit variabler Länge, die extern gespeichert werden (eine Datei pro Spalte). · Reihenpegel gegen Schreibgeräte. Schriftsteller blockieren Lesegeräte nur in der Reihe, an die sie schreiben. · Integrierte Tabellenpartitionierung. · Die Tabellensicherung wird per-Partition durchgeführt, um den Overhead der Threadsynchronisation zu reduzieren. · Spalten mit variabler Länge sind nur durch die Datenmenge begrenzt, die im Speicher befördert werden können. Die Unterstützung für Varcol Streaming ist in der Zukunft möglicherweise hinzugefügt. · Konstante Zeilenlänge impliziert implizite 'ID' Indexierung, d. H. Ein Index muss nicht für eine schnelle Suche nach einer Zeile mit einer bestimmten ID erstellt werden. · Jedes Baynoon-Objekt hat implizit eine Member-Variable "ID".
Baynoon. Zugehörige Software